They found a form, an isotope, of Carbon that contained eight neutrons and 6 protons. Using this finding, Willard Libby and his team at the University of Chicago proposed that Carbon-14 was unstable and underwent a complete of 14 disintegrations per minute per gram. Using this speculation, the initial half-life he decided was 5568, give or take 30 years.

Potassium-argon dating is a technique that allows us to calculate the age of a rock, or how way back it was shaped, by measuring the ratio of radioactive argon to radioactive potassium within it. Using the precept of faunal succession, if an unidentified fossil is present in the identical rock layer as an index fossil, the 2 species must have existed during the identical period of time (Figure 4). If the identical index fossil is found in different areas, the strata in each space were doubtless deposited at the identical time. Thus, the precept of faunal succession makes it possible to determine the relative age of unknown fossils and correlate fossil sites throughout massive discontinuous areas.

The wiggles round this long-term trend, often identified as ‘Suess wiggles,’ are referred to as nice constructions by Damon and Peristykh (2000). They characterize forcing mechanisms aside from the geomagnetic affect for cosmogenic isotope production that remain, such as solar, ocean, and probably climatic forcing. Most gentle tissues expertise a relatively speedy carbon turnover of 1–2 years, offering an average isotopic signature of the previous 2 years (Harkness and Walton, 1969, 1972; Libby et al., 1964; Nydal et al., 1971; Spalding et al., 2005a). Soft tissues also are probably to decay quickly within the environment after demise and are often not amenable to forensic relationship. Skeletal tissues can survive tens of 1000’s of years and supply an integrated lifetime carbon isotopic historical past.
